1.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Nicolaus Copernicus
Back
Developed the heliocentric theory, stating that the Earth and planets revolve around the sun.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Galileo Galilei
Back
Improved the telescope, supported the heliocentric theory, and studied planetary motion.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Johannes Kepler
Back
Discovered that planets move in elliptical orbits rather than perfect circles.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Isaac Newton
Back
Formulated the three laws of motion and the law of universal gravitation.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
Francis Bacon
Back
Developed the scientific method, emphasizing observation and experimentation.
